Output 0808cb706646b3f9a29da1494d6d31e7874f3dccb7b7683e125fb336354e5efa:45

value
28529
script pubkey
OP_0 OP_PUSHBYTES_20 50c75ac09263c6ddc7042236dbf777b8586c6d39
address
bc1q2rr44syjv0rdm3cyygmdhamhhpvxcmfemqpgg6
transaction
0808cb706646b3f9a29da1494d6d31e7874f3dccb7b7683e125fb336354e5efa